Any chance you could post the M-C links or part numbers for the bushings, for those of us too lazy to figure it out ourselves? (and clevis pin lengths, although I could eyeball that, and pins are easy to find on M-C's site).
The pins are #92401A235 , 1/2" x 1 3/4" usable length. Bushings are #2705T29 , 1/2" inside, 5/8" outside, 1" long.

@Dave Groshong : True!! I never knew the brackets were not a true 90 degrees until I saw this photo full size on my computer. This may have contributed to the welded pins failing in the first place.

Sadly, short of grinding the brackets off and having new ones made, I know of no way to make them perfect. But there is no perceivable slop in the interface between the pin and the bracket, and the pin/bushing/gudgeon fit is perfect. Going forward, it will be easy to inspect the pins for wear without removing them, just push them upward a half inch.

To @Leeward Rail s point, you do occasionally see scenarios where the componds of the stainless do not agree completely with the compouds of the tig wire, and, if the Aargon bubble isnt right, the weld can look fat dumb and happy, but be anything but.
Judging by the look of the break, this looks to be the case but thats solely Ruddercraft’s call.
